What is $294,115 After Taxes in Kentucky?

A $294,115 salary in Kentucky takes home $199,083 after federal income tax, state income tax, and FICA — a 32.3% effective tax rate.

Annual Take-Home Pay
$199,083
after $95,032 in total taxes (32.3% effective rate)

Kentucky Tax Overview

Kentucky uses a flat 4.00% income tax rate applied to all taxable income, regardless of earnings level. The simplicity means a $50,000 earner and a $200,000 earner pay the exact same marginal rate — a design that favors higher earners compared to graduated bracket systems.
